Organizing Documents And E-Books
When it comes to organizing documents and e-books on your Kindle Fire, creating folders is key to maintaining a tidy digital library. You can easily create folders by pressing and holding on a document or e-book until a menu appears with the option to “Add to Collection.” This allows you to group related items together, making it easier to locate them later on.
Another useful tip is to make use of the Kindle Fire’s tagging feature. Tags act as labels that you can assign to your documents and e-books, giving you the ability to categorize and filter them based on specific criteria. This can be especially helpful if you have a large collection and want to quickly find items based on tags like “work,” “personal,” or “to read.”
Lastly, don’t forget to regularly declutter your Kindle Fire by removing any documents or e-books you no longer need. This will not only free up storage space but also make it easier to navigate your digital library. Creating And Managing Folders
Organizing your files on your Kindle Fire becomes much more efficient when you create and manage folders. Folders help you categorize your content and access it easily. To create a new folder, simply open the File Explorer app, tap on the “Create New” button, select “Folder,” and give it a name that reflects its contents. You can then move files into this folder by selecting them and choosing the “Move” option.
Managing folders involves keeping them tidy and well-structured. Regularly go through your folders to declutter unnecessary files and ensure everything is in its designated place. You can also customize your folders with different colors or icons to make them visually distinct. Utilize subfolders within main folders to further organize your content, creating a hierarchical system that is logical and easy to navigate. How Can I Create Folders On My Kindle Fire To Organize My Files?
To create folders on your Kindle Fire, start by accessing the file manager app or the storage settings. Look for the option to create a new folder and give it a name. You can then move files into this new folder to keep them organized. Repeat this process to create multiple folders for different types of files. Additionally, you can use third-party file management apps from the Amazon Appstore to further customize and organize your files on your Kindle Fire.
Is It Possible To Rename Files And Folders On The Kindle Fire?
Yes, it is possible to rename files and folders on the Kindle Fire. To rename a file or folder, simply tap and hold on the file or folder you want to rename until a menu pops up. From the menu, select the “Rename” option and then type in the new name you want to use. Press “OK” or “Rename” to save the changes. Can I Transfer Files From My Computer To The Kindle Fire For Better Organization?
Yes, you can transfer files from your computer to the Kindle Fire for better organization. You can connect your Kindle Fire to your computer using a USB cable and then drag and drop files from your computer to the Kindle Fire’s storage. Alternatively, you can use cloud storage services like Dropbox or Google Drive to upload files from your computer and then access them on your Kindle Fire for better organization.
